All hotels in South Delhi, National Capital Territory of Delhi
We have found 5007 South Delhi Hotels
- Ashira Inn
- Hotel Aman Continental
- Hotel Rove
- Hotel Airport Express
- Fabhotel Rivlet
- Airport Hotel Star Inn
- Hotel Trans International Delhi
- Hotel Imperial Villa
- Hotel Ls 21
- Treebo Aviraj Inn
- Hotel Stay House
- Hotel Maan K
- Hotel Metropolitan Karol Bagh
- East Inn Hotel
- Pablas International
- Winsome Residency
- Hotel Pitrashish Premium
Let Expedia take you to the best Hotels in South Delhi. You'll find the largest selection of hotel deals, discount prices, and cheap hotel rates on reservations anywhere in the world. Expedia, the leader in world travel, gives you customer reviews, maps, and the best selection of hotels near landmarks and attractions.